Warning Signs You Need Water Heater Leak Water Removal
Don’t ignore these critical warning signs that show a water heater leak is more than just a small issue. Catching these signs early can save you thousands in repairs and prevent long-term damage to your home.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it may be a sign that a water heater leak has created an ideal environment for mold growth. Don’t wait to address the issue, call us now to prevent further damage.
Warped or Discolored Flooring
Water damage can cause your flooring to warp or discolor, making it unsafe to walk on and difficult to clean. Our team can help you restore your floors to their original condition.
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ings
Water heater leaks can cause unsightly water stains on your walls or ceilings. Don’t ignore these signs, call us now to prevent further damage and reduce repair costs.
Unusual Noises from Your Water Heater
Unusual noises from your water heater can show a leaking tank or faulty heating element. Our team can help you diagnose the issue and provide a solution.
Water Heater Leak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ak in a single room | Yes | No | You can likely handle a small leak on your own with some basic cleanup and drying. |
| Water heater leak in a large area | No | Yes | A large water heater leak need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ure thorough drying. |
| Standing water in excess of 2 inches | No | Yes | Excess standing water needs professional equipment and expertise to safely extract and dry the affected area. |
| Water damage to electrical systems | No | Yes | Water damage to electrical systems needs specialized training and equipment to ensure safe and effective repair. |
| Water heater leak with suspected mold growth | No | Yes | Water heater leaks with suspected mold growth need professional equipment and expertise to safely remove mold and prevent further growth. |

Water Heater Leak Water Removal Cost in Hollywood, FL
The cost of water heater leak water removal in Hollywood, FL can vary depending on the severity of the leak,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on our experience and may not reflect the actual cost of your project. Get a free estimate today to find out the cost of your water heater leak water removal.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, amount of standing water |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, level of moisture |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, level of contamination |
| Final Inspection and Completion | $500 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, level of damage |
